-What is the deal with Southwest Airlines and fat people? Connie Guillory, of Texas, was issued an apology and a $100 voucher from Southwest Airlines after a flight attendant refused to let her board a plane, saying she was too big for one seat. As you may recall, in Feb. the airline booted portly director Kevin Smith from a flight for a similar reason…

-On June 24, CNN will air a special documentary about gay parents in America. Gary and Tony Have a Baby features the true story of two gay men, Gary Spino and Tony Brown, and their fight to form a traditional family with the help of surrogacy. The special starts at 8 PM…
